The POD is not really an effects box. It has some OK effects.... but its real use is as a direct recording device so you can get a good guitar sound without having to mic a loud amp and fiddle with the mic position, etc. If you want excellent effects, look elsewhere.

i own a POD and i find it very useful in the studio. i have not tried it in a live setting.

if you're recording, the POD does a pretty good job with differing AMP/Cabinet combinations. i own a Marshall JCM-800 and several Fenders. the POD does a very realistic job of emulating these amps and a lot of different tones can be had from this box.

the POD effects are bread-and-butter Delay, Flang, Chorus, Compression and Reverb. they all sound good.
